As on-chain finance becomes more sophisticated, the question is no longer simply what to build. It's what should be built in-house, and what is better delivered through specialist infrastructure.
Every new financial product introduces additional layers of complexity. Beyond issuance, protocols must coordinate capital allocation, liquidity management, credit infrastructure, risk management and increasingly, capital across multiple chains.
Financial systems have always been built in layers. Banks don't build payment networks, exchanges don't build settlement rails, and asset managers don't build custody infrastructure. Instead, they integrate specialist capabilities that have already proven themselves, allowing them to focus on the services that differentiate them.
The same evolution is now happening on-chain.
Protocols are increasingly recognising that not every layer needs to be built from scratch. By integrating specialist capabilities where they create the greatest value, teams can focus their engineering resources on innovation while accelerating development and reducing operational complexity.
This isn't about building less. It's about building smarter.
